Time does fly fast. I found the article on the website about Japanese parents who lost their child by the tsunami. Okawa Elementary School, Ishinomaki-city (Miyagi) is known as had been hit with a tragedy - of the 108 children at the school, 70 were confirmed dead with 4 still missing. 13 teachers and others were killed. The school was surrounded by a river and steep-sided mountain, and they perished in the tsunami while they were fleeing to higher ground.

Not only the Self-Defense Force's search operation, but parents have continued to search their children by themselves every day. One mother took a licence to operate heavy equipment to dig over soil. I don't have any children, so it's hard to imagine their suffering, but must be very very difficult to accept their own children's death without finding the body. A fisherman found a part of their child's body from the sea, far from the school. It was identified as their child as results on DNA testing. They have still searched to find other 4 children. The sad fact is they have to accept it.
